McCarron actually put his game together last year in London/Oshawa and has been continuing his excellent play in the AHL. There's size, there's goal scoring ability and there's meanness in that frame and he can fly for a big man. Let's not forget that in the Eastern Conference, the Flyers are regularly facing guys like Rick Nash, Tom Wilson, etc....so it's nice to have that banger who can go against them and neutralize them. Having that extra bit of size on the wing and knowing how to use that size isn't a bad thing. I like what Simmonds brings to the table, but I also like having that someone who's a bit meaner. I'm not openly advocating trading Simmonds because that means the white flag has gone up. I'd actually prefer to hold steady until closer to the trade deadline and then make him available when one can really make the most of the opportunity. But yeah, any deal with Montreal has to include McCarron to even begin building a deal. Link to comment Share on other sites More sharing options...
